water of crystallization in Greek is νερό κρυστάλλωσης.
water of crystallization in Greek
νερό κρυστάλλωσης
Pronounced: nero krystallosis
(chemistry) The water present in the crystals of the salts of certain metals; it is weakly bound by electrostatic forces and may normally be removed by heating.
